Simply input the pipe diameter, pipe roughness, fluid … This friction factor is one-fourth of the Darcy friction factor, so attention must be paid to note which one of these is meant in the "friction factor" chart or equation consulted. Of the two, the Fanning friction factor is the more commonly used by chemical engineers and those following the British convention. The formulas below may be used to obtain the Fanning friction factor for common applications.

WebPressure drop (ΔP) in a pipe is calculated using Darcy - Weisbach equation. ΔP = f (L/D) (ρV²/2) where, f is Darcy friction factor, L is pipe length, D is pipe diameter, ρ is fluid density and V is fluid velocity.
